On this date in 1968 {Feb. 17th} "The Good, The Bad, And The Ugly" entered Billboard's Hot Top 100; eventually it would peak at #2 {for 1 week} and spent 22 weeks in the Top 100...
Ranked 8th on Billboard's Year-End Hot 100 Singles of 1979 chart
Another song from a movie, "Mrs. Robinson" from "The Graduate", prevented it from becoming #1...
